FTC Leans on Robinson-Patman Act to Curb Anticompetitive Conduct: The Commission’s Explanation

Noureen Akber and Leslie Davis

May 9, 2023

BRG Managing Consultant Noureen Akber and Senior Associate Leslie Davis evaluate potential implications of the Federal Trade Commission’s increased enforcement of the Robinson-Patman Act and the FTC’s willingness to pursue possible anticompetitive conduct involving price discrimination.
